[quote:c81a18d854="GordieHowe"]I have bought the team and changed the cap. Do you load your team leaving the first six spots empty, or the last six? (for the free agent phase of the draft - called something else I can't remember)[/quote:c81a18d854]

Keep adding the players to your purchased team as you draft them. When we all have 19 players and our stadium, we will load our respective teams into the league using those 19 plus 6 others to fill out a 25-man roster. At that time, you will need to RANK players. You would put your 19 drafted guys at the bottom (is that right?) and the 6 guys that you want over and above the 19 in order of preference.

Then, an autodraft takes place and we will walk through that step when we get there.



[quote:c81a18d854="GordieHowe"]Is there any advantage to not carrying 28 players vs. 25 players?[/quote:c81a18d854]

In most leagues with a $80 million cap, you will see MOST teams carry 24 players in order to maximize the amount spent per player. There is a slight danger in that because of injuries leaving you "weak" or "thin" at a particular position, but most owners will carry that risk.

In a league with $200 million per team,carrying 28 players would cover you at all positions. As stated above by the Commish, the game may use substitutes at odd times if there are excess players sitting on your bench.

From Chess2889 in the 70's thread regarding live drafts:


Common mistakes:

1. Picking a player which has already been selected by another manager in the Live draft.
2. Forgetting to put your 19 already selected Live players at the BOTTOM of your list prior to autodraft.

If you get someone else's pre-picked player, you have to trade him back after the autodraft.
